Restrained party who seeks termination of a family violence permanent protective order must prove by a preponderance of the evidence that a material change in circumstances has occurred, such that the resumption of family violence is not likely and justice would be served by termination of the order and in reviewing cases such as this, a court should look to the totality of the circumstances. In Georgia, expungement, or record restriction, prevents the public from accessing information related to a restricted charge, such as arrest or conviction.
